Output 0354439bad56b2810bd59bc55c2a3320e7c3edf985bc8dfac26f608671a5a918:1

value
2880805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ecb4bf76e8dc100da97ae986203e7bfa2ac9f8a2 OP_EQUALVERIFY OP_CHECKSIG
address
1NaazrhHyzEdZQcdazo2u5PsVFmnXVy16c
transaction
0354439bad56b2810bd59bc55c2a3320e7c3edf985bc8dfac26f608671a5a918
spent
true